Discover Spiritual Grandeur at Angkor Wat, Cambodia

Angkor Wat in Siem Reap, Cambodia, is an iconic destination that tops many travelers’ lists. This sprawling temple complex, a symbol of Khmer architecture, is an incredible blend of spirituality and artistry. Originally built as a Hindu temple and later transformed into a Buddhist sanctuary, it’s rich with history and cultural significance.
Walking through its ancient corridors adorned with intricate carvings, travelers can almost feel the echoes of the past. Sunrise at Angkor Wat is particularly magical, as the temple’s silhouette reflects on the surrounding moat. Walk Through History on the Great Wall of China

Visiting the Great Wall of China is like stepping back in time. This awe-inspiring structure stretches 13,000 miles and offers travelers an unparalleled glimpse into ancient engineering and history. Popular sections such as Mutianyu and Jinshanling are well-preserved, providing scenic views of rugged landscapes and rolling hills.
For adventurous travelers, hiking along lesser-explored wall sections is a unique way to escape the crowds. Feel the Romance at the Taj Mahal, India

The Taj Mahal in Agra, India, is a bucket-list destination for travelers worldwide. Literally known as the “Crown of Palaces,” this marble mausoleum is a masterpiece of Mughal architecture and a timeless symbol of love.
Arriving early in the morning rewards visitors with tranquil views and fewer crowds. The Taj Mahal’s intricate inlay work, reflecting pools, and symmetry make it a dream for photographers. Sail Through Ha Long Bay, Vietnam

Ha Long Bay in Vietnam is a natural wonder that offers travelers a serene escape. With over 1,600 limestone islands rising from emerald waters, this UNESCO site is a haven for adventure seekers and nature enthusiasts.
Limestone, primarily made of calcium carbonate (CaCO₃), is a carbonate sedimentary rock and a key source of lime. It mainly consists of the minerals calcite and aragonite, which are crystal forms of CaCO₃. Limestone forms when calcium-rich water leads to the precipitation of these minerals.
Travelers can explore hidden caves, kayak through secluded lagoons, and visit floating fishing villages. Overnight cruises are popular for an even closer connection to the bay’s beauty. Immerse Yourself in Culture in Kyoto, Japan

Kyoto in Japan is an unmissable destination for travelers seeking a mix of cultural heritage and tranquility. Kyoto offers a deep dive into Japan’s artistic and spiritual traditions home to 17 UNESCO-designated monuments, including the Golden Pavilion (Kinkaku-ji) and Ryoan-ji Temple.
Stroll through Zen gardens, participate in a tea ceremony, or explore the historic Gion district. The city’s timeless charm makes it an ideal spot for reflection and inspiration.
